Pretty sure that transverse battery cars are going to be the thing to run at the 2014 Worlds on asphalt. The inline cars cannot get the weight far back enough to make them aggressive enough on asphalt. In line cars were designed to be consistent on high grip carpet by putting the weight forward and reducing weight transfer off power. You need the weight transfer to make the car turn in better on asphalt and lower grip carpet.
This is why the CRC Xti inline only works at big high grip races. Club racers and mod drivers have to get the transverse kit or get their but handed to them.
